13.4.5.2 Minimum/Maximum Bandwidth QoS Mode
QoS Rules can be assigned to up to 32 different types of flows to be user-defined. Flows can be
defined by any combination of Protocol (FTP, UDP, RTP, etc.), Source/Destination IP (specific
or range), and/or Layer 3 Source/Destination Port.
Weighted Random Early Detection (WRED) – The Min/Max BW QoS mode allows selection
of Weighted Random Early Detection (WRED).
WRED allows for more graceful dropping of packets as QoS queues get full. Typically, without
WRED, packets are dropped based upon a simple tail drop algorithm that is applied to packets as
they are being added to the QoS queues. This can result in large numbers of contiguous packets
being dropped, which causes many protocols such as RTP and TCP to ungracefully degrade
performance in a over-consumed or bursty scenario. WRED applies a randomization, which
means that the percentage change to drop packets increases as the queue becomes full, and
minimizes the chances of global synchronization. Thus, WRED allows the transmission line to be
used fully at all times.
Maximum Bandwidth – This can be assigned to a flow to restrict the Maximum Bandwidth that
any particular flow will utilize; otherwise, the default of no bandwidth restriction can be selected.
